What companies run services between Heathrow, England and Ardingly, England?

You can take a train from Heathrow Terminals 2 & 3 to Hapstead Hall via Farringdon Without, Farringdon, Haywards Heath, and Perrymount Road in around 2h 50m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Heathrow Central Bus Station to Hapstead Hall via North Terminal Bus Station and Bus Station in around 3h 15m.
